Paradise


FROM the garden of Heaven a western breeze



Blows through the leaves of my garden of earth;


With a love like a huri I'ld take mine ease,


And wine! bring me wine, the giver of mirth!


To-day the beggar may boast him a king,


His banqueting-hall is the ripening field,


And his tent the shadow that soft clouds fling.






A tale of April the meadows unfold--


Ah, foolish for future credit to slave,


And to leave the cash of the present untold!


Build a fort with wine where thy heart may brave


The assault of the world; when thy fortress falls,


The relentless victor shall knead from thy dust


The bricks that repair its crumbling walls.






Trust not the word of that foe in the fight!


Shall the lamp of the synagogue lend its flame


To set thy monastic torches alight?


Drunken am I, yet place not my name


In the Book of Doom, nor pass judgment on it;


Who knows what the secret finger of Fate


Upon his own white forehead has writ!






And when the spirit of Hafiz has fled,


Follow his bier with a tribute of sighs;


Though the ocean of sin has closed o'er his head,


He may find a place in God's Paradise.

pink flower................

 
Pink, small, and punctual,
Aromatic, low,
Covert in April,
Candid in May,

Dear to the moss,
Known by the knoll,
Next to the robin
In every human soul.

Bold little beauty,
Bedecked with thee,
Nature forswears
Antiquity.
